Output 8b098cb64eaef43a165a905a66982227e846316220423f0806766fb0896b670f:1

value
38524511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3211d1ce60043aa775e137764f470d752566941a OP_EQUAL
address
36Fm4G1pfi2jZa3FYZNVh2apjm2rzXxhH4
transaction
8b098cb64eaef43a165a905a66982227e846316220423f0806766fb0896b670f
confirmations
260525
spent
true